2. General
The TC7USB221WBG is high-speed CMOS dual 1-2 multiplexer/demultiplexer. The low ON-resistance and the
low capacitance of the switch allow connections to USB application.
This device consists of dual individual two-inputs multiplexer/demultiplexer with common select input (S) and
output enable (OE). The D+/D- inputs is connected to the 1D+/1D- or 2D+/2D- outputs determined by the
combination both the select input (S) and output enable (OE). When the output enable (OE) input is held high
level, the switches are open with regardless the state of select inputs and a high-impedance state exists between
the switches.
All inputs are equipped with protection circuits against static discharge.
3. Features
(1) Supply voltage: VCC = 2.3 to 3.6 V
(2) Switch terminal ON-capacitance: CI/O = 7 pF Switch ON (typ.) @VCC = 3.3 V
(3) ON-resistance: RON = 6.5 Ω (typ.) @VCC = 3 V, VIS = 0 V
(4) RON flatness: RON(flat) = 1.6 Ω (typ.)@VCC = 3 V
(5) Difference of ON-resistance between switches: ∆RON = 0.5 Ω (typ.)@VCC = 3 V
(6) ESD performance: Machine model ≥ ±200 V, Human body model ≥ ±2000 V
(7) Power-down protection provided on all inputs and outputs.
(8) Package: WCSP10B
